Orange County, Vermont's estimated population is 28,904 with a growth rate of 0.01% in the past year according to the most recent United States census data. Orange County, Vermont is the 11th largest county in Vermont. The 2010 Population was 28,944 and has seen a growth of -0.14% since this time.
Year | Population | Growth | Annual Growth Rate |
---|---|---|---|
1790 | 10,526 | 0.00% | |
1800 | 18,238 | 7,712 | 73.27% |
1810 | 25,247 | 7,009 | 38.43% |
1820 | 24,681 | -566 | -2.24% |
1830 | 27,285 | 2,604 | 10.55% |
1840 | 27,873 | 588 | 2.16% |
1850 | 27,296 | -577 | -2.07% |
1860 | 25,455 | -1,841 | -6.74% |
1870 | 23,090 | -2,365 | -9.29% |
1880 | 23,525 | 435 | 1.88% |
1890 | 19,575 | -3,950 | -16.79% |
1900 | 19,313 | -262 | -1.34% |
1910 | 18,703 | -610 | -3.16% |
1920 | 17,279 | -1,424 | -7.61% |
1930 | 16,694 | -585 | -3.39% |
1940 | 17,048 | 354 | 2.12% |
1950 | 17,027 | -21 | -0.12% |
1960 | 16,014 | -1,013 | -5.95% |
1970 | 17,676 | 1,662 | 10.38% |
1980 | 22,739 | 5,063 | 28.64% |
1990 | 26,149 | 3,410 | 15.00% |
2010 | 28,944 | 2,795 | 10.69% |
2011 | 29,018 | 74 | 0.26% |
2012 | 28,916 | -102 | -0.35% |
2013 | 28,848 | -68 | -0.24% |
2014 | 28,875 | 27 | 0.09% |
2015 | 28,887 | 12 | 0.04% |
2016 | 28,908 | 21 | 0.07% |
2017 | 28,964 | 56 | 0.19% |
2018 | 28,888 | -76 | -0.26% |
2019 | 28,892 | 4 | 0.01% |
2020 | 28,896 | 4 | 0.01% |
2021 | 28,900 | 4 | 0.01% |
2022 | 28,904 | 4 | 0.01% |

96.92% of Orange County, Vermont residents speak only English, while 3.08% speak other languages. The non-English language spoken by the largest group is Other Indo-European, which is spoken by 1.83% of the population.

The poverty rate among those that worked full-time for the past 12 months was 2.08%. Among those working part-time, it was 11.57%, and for those that did not work, the poverty rate was 19.19%.

98.07% of Orange County, Vermont residents were born in the United States, with 41.05% having been born in Vermont. 0.63% of residents are not US citizens. Of those not born in the United States, the largest percentage are from Europe.
